Abstract
The authors report the clinical case of a woman exposed to ionizing radiotherapy, for the treatment of breast carcinoma, in whom a pemphigus lesion developed within the area of irradiation. This is, to the authors' knowledge, the 14th case of ionizing radiation-induced pemphigus.
